When the ant walks from home along the arrows right 3, up 3, right 3, up 1, he gets to the ladybird. Which animal does the ant get to when he walks from home along these arrows: right 2, down 2, right 3, up 3, right 2, up 2?

Approach: hop square by square through every arrow, then read the animal on the landing square
- Put your finger on the home square; each arrow says which way to go and how many squares to hop.
- Hop right 2, then down 2, then right 3, then up 3, then right 2, then up 2, counting each square.
- Your finger lands on the square in the top-right where the butterfly is sitting.
- So the ant reaches the butterfly — choice A.
